Brave Kids Physio is a mobile paediatric physiotherapy service that has been supporting babies, children and families across Canberra for over 6 years. Instead of rushing between clinic rooms, we visit children in their own homes, where they're comfortable, relaxed and able to learn through everyday play and routines.
/n
We are now seeking a passionate and flexible part time physiotherapist to join our small, dynamic team of 3 physiotherapists!
/n
We work with a variety of children, from babies under 2 years with developmental concerns and conditions such as plagiocephaly, to children aged 2-7 with gross motor or postural concerns, as well as older children up to 18 years who have injuries or pain.
